Collecting and Storing Biological Samples From Young Patients With Hodgkin's Lymphoma
OBJECTIVES: - Establish a biologic specimen repository (of tumor tissue, tissue arrays, lymphoblastoid cell lines, host DNA, tumor and host RNA, serum, and plasma) and database linked to clinical features and outcomes from well-characterized cohorts of children and young adults with Hodgkin's lymphoma.

Combination Chemotherapy in Treating Young Patients With Down Syndrome and Acute Myeloid Leukemia or Myelodysplastic Syndromes
OBJECTIVES: Primary - Determine the event-free survival (EFS) and overall survival rates in pediatric patients with Down syndrome and acute myeloid leukemia or myelodysplastic syndromes treated with induction therapy comprising cytarabine, daunorubicin hydrochloride, thioguanine, and asparaginase followed by intensification therapy comprising cytarabine and etoposide.

Combination Chemotherapy With or Without Lestaurtinib in Treating Infants With Newly Diagnosed Acute Lymphoblastic Leukemia
OBJECTIVES: Primary - To compare the 3-year event-free survival of infants with mixed lineage leukemia rearranged (MLL-R) acute lymphoblastic leukemia (ALL) randomized to treatment with a modified P9407 chemotherapy backbone with or without the FLT3 inhibitor lestaurtinib.

Combination Chemotherapy, PEG-Interferon Alfa-2b, and Surgery in Treating Patients With Osteosarcoma
OBJECTIVES: Primary - Compare whether adjuvant maintenance therapy comprising doxorubicin, cisplatin, and high-dose methotrexate (MAP) alone vs MAP combined with ifosfamide and etoposide improves event-free survival of patients with resectable high-grade osteosarcoma who achieve a poor histological response (HR) to neoadjuvant induction therapy comprising MAP.

Everolimus, Temozolomide, and Radiation Therapy in Treating Patients With Newly Diagnosed Glioblastoma
OBJECTIVES: - To determine the maximum tolerated dose (MTD) of everolimus in combination with temozolomide and 3D-conformal radiotherapy or intensity-modulated radiotherapy (IMRT) followed by adjuvant temozolomide with or without everolimus in patients with newly diagnosed glioblastoma.

Immunotherapy Study for Surgically Resected Pancreatic Cancer
Unfortunately, despite the best clinical efforts and breakthroughs in biotechnology, most patients diagnosed with pancreatic cancer continue to die from the rapid progression of their disease. The primary reason for this is that the disease is typically without symptoms until significant local and/or distant spread has occurred and is often beyond the chance for cure at the time of the diagnosis.

Paclitaxel and Carboplatin With or Without Bevacizumab in Treating Patients With Stage II, Stage III, or Stage IV Ovarian Epithelial Cancer, Primary Peritoneal Cancer, or Fallopian Tube Cancer
OBJECTIVES: Primary - To determine if the weekly paclitaxel regimen increases the time until first progression or death (progression-free survival [PFS]) compared to the every-3-week paclitaxel regimen in patients with stage III-IV ovarian epithelial, primary peritoneal, or fallopian tube cancer who are receiving carboplatin with or without bevacizumab.

Phase 3 Study of Immunotherapy to Treat Advanced Prostate Cancer
The purpose of this study is to determine if patients with metastatic prostate cancer who have not received chemotherapy live longer when treated with ipilimumab than those treated with a placebo

Risk-Adapted Chemotherapy in Younger Patients With Newly Diagnosed Standard-Risk Acute Lymphoblastic Leukemia
OBJECTIVES: Primary - To determine if a maintenance regimen containing once weekly oral methotrexate at 40 mg/m^2/week will result in an improved disease-free survival (DFS) compared to that containing weekly oral methotrexate at 20 mg/m^2/week in the average-risk (AR) subset of pediatric patients with standard-risk (SR) B-precursor acute lymphoblastic leukemia (ALL).

Vincristine, Dactinomycin, and Doxorubicin With or Without Radiation Therapy or Observation Only in Treating Younger Patients Who Are Undergoing Surgery for Newly Diagnosed Stage I, Stage II, or Stage III Wilms' Tumor
OBJECTIVES: Primary - Evaluate the overall and event-free survival of younger patients with newly diagnosed stage I favorable histology Wilms' tumor (< 2 years of age and < 550gms) treated with nephrectomy only (very low risk), or with newly diagnosed stage III favorable histology Wilms tumor with possible nephrectomy followed by vincristine, dactinomycin, doxorubicin hydrochloride, and radiotherapy (standard risk).
